## Tidemark Widget — Restart Procedure

If the tide-table widget on Harborglass shows stale predictions, first check the Moonfetch sync job; it pulls harmonic constants nightly. Restart with `moonfetch --resync`. If the widget still lags, flush the prediction cache and redeploy the widget pod. Verify against the Selkenport reference station — readings should match within two minutes. The resync call authenticates against our internal Ebbline service, and you'll need credentials on your first run. The key is below.

app token of kahop-kaguf = kto2_rs

Q: Why does the Gridloom crossword generator occasionally produce unsolvable puzzles in release candidates? A: The solver validation step is skipped when the dictionary cache is cold, which can happen on a fresh build host. Warm the cache before running the release suite. The full pre-release checklist, including the warmup command, is maintained on the internal page.

runbook for tagug-hafog: https://jira.lumiclabs.internal/projects/pages/pages/9773c0d8

Hi Merel — confirming the cut-over of the Crumbline bakery order-cutoff rule finished Sunday evening as planned. The new rule now enforces per-store cutoffs instead of the single chain-wide time, which fixes the late-order problem at the Thistledown branch. We ran both rules in shadow mode for five days and saw no divergence beyond the expected edge cases, all documented in the rollout notes. Rollback remains available through Friday. The production configuration now in effect is listed below.

settings of fahag-haduf:
[ulaox]
port = 8443
region = south-2
host = ulaox.lumiccorp.internal
timeout_ms = 500
retries = 8

**Ticket QX-2210: Expired credentials blocking descriptor-leak investigation**

While hunting the file-descriptor leak in the Fennwick plugin host, external plugin authors reported that the diagnostics endpoint now rejects their tooling — the shared tracing credential expired last Tuesday. Without it, `fdwatch` cannot attach to the sandbox and capture open-handle snapshots, so leak reports have stalled. We have issued a replacement credential valid for ninety days. Configure your tooling with the key below.

API key for kajeg-tajop: qvz3-w1m